linux基础与系统管理08.pptxV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
linux基础与系统管理08

本章目标了解进程的基本概念掌握管理进程的方法使用at或cron工具集安排任务管理各个运行级的启动服务管理系统日志第八章目录8.1进程管理8.2任务管理8.3守护进程管理8.4系统日志管理8.1 进程管理基本概念管理进程8.1.1 基本概念进程的概念进程是处于活动状态的计算机程序进程是一个随执行过程不断变化的实体进程与程序间的关系进程是程序的一次运行活动,属于一种动态的概念一个进程可以执行一个或多个程序程序可以作为一种软件资源长期保持着,而进程则是一次执行过程8.1.1基本概念(续)进程的分类交互式进程批处理进程守护进程前台与后台前台就是指一个程序控制着标准输出和标准输入后台就是指一个程序不从标准输入接受输入,一般也不将结果输出到标准输出上8.1.2 管理进程(续)查看进程ps-a 列出带有控制终端的全部进程,不仅仅是当前 用户的进程-r 只列出正在运行中的进程-x 列出没有控制终端的那些进程-u 列出进程的所有者-f 给出进程之间的父/子关系-l 按长格式显示清单-w 显示进程的命令行参数-o 用户自定义每行所显示的内容最常用的参数组合是aux8.1.2 管理进程(续)8.1.2 管理进程toptop命令提供了一个交互式的操作界面top命令每隔3秒钟刷新进程清单的显示画面top命令会占用CPU资源top命令常用选项-d 指定每两次屏幕信息刷新之间的时间间隔-c 显示整个命令行而不只是显示命令名8.1.2 管理进程(续)USER:进程的拥有者PID:进程的标识号码%CPU:进程占用CPU的百分比%MEM:进程占用内存的百分比VSZ:进程占用虚拟内存的总量RSS:进程占用真实(驻留)内存的总量TTY:进程的控制终端STAT:进程的状态S、R、D、T、Z、W、、N、LSTART:进程开始的时间TIME:进程已经使用的CPU时间COMMAND:进程名称和它的命令行参数8.1.2 管理进程(续)PID 每个进程的IDUSER 每个进程所有者的用户名PR 该进程的优先级别,用正整数表示NI nice值VIRT 一个进程的虚拟大小,指的是该进程总共的内存使用量RES 代表该进程实际使用的内存大小SHR 指的是VIRT里有多少的空间是可分享的(内存或是函数库)S 该进程的状态%CPU 该进程自最近一次刷新以来所占用的CPU时间和总时间的百分比%MEM 该进程占用的实体内存占总内存的百分比TIME 该进程自启动以来所占用的总CPU时间COMMAND 该进程的命令名称,如果一行显示不下,则会进行截取8.1.2 管理进程(续)终止进程# kill -[信号]PID信号1 (HUP):挂起9 (KILL):强行中断程序运行15(SIGTERM):终止信号PID例子 # kill -9 32368.1.2 管理进程(续)控制进程的运行方式前台运行中的进程可用“Ctrl-z”转入后台bg命令可以使后台停止的用户进程转入执行状态fg命令可以把后台的用户进程转入到前台来执行jobs命令可以查看后台的用户进程和进程编号8.2 任务管理安排一次性任务at在一个指定时间安排一个或多个任务atq列出用户未执行的任务 # at 23:30at umount /mntat EOTjob 9 at 2008-08-08 23:30# atq04 2008-08-09 10:22 a user0103 2008-08-09 11:20 a root8.2 任务管理(续)atrm撤销一条准备要执行的任务 # atq04 2008-08-09 10:22 a user0103 2008-08-09 11:20 a root# atrm 038.2 任务管理(续)定期完成固定的任务cron可以用来根据时间、日期、月份、星期的组合来调度执行重复任务的守护进程cron守护进程在执行时需要读取配置文件/etc/crontab 8.2 任务管理(续)crontab每一个用户都可以使用crontab命令来配置cron任务$ crontab -e01 4 * * * tar cf /home/user01/backup.tar ~ $ crontab -l01 4 * * * tar cf /home/user01/backup.tar ~8.2 任务管理(续)分 小时 天 月 星期 用户 命令分钟 从0到59之间的任何整数小时 从0到23之间的任何整数日期 从1到31之间的任何整数月份 从1到12之间的任何整数星期 从0到8之间的任何整数,这里的0或8都代表星期日用户 命令的执行者命令01 * * * * root run-parts /etc/cron.hourly02 4 * * *

文档评论(0)

peili2018 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档